Monroe Lift Technical Drawings – Dodge Power-Wagon

by Clint Dixon

These drawings were created to help me put together a complete Monroe Lift for my Power-Wagon. By reverse engineering and modeling the rear of my truck as well as my Monroe parts I scaled detailed vintage Chrysler photographs to get a rough idea of the required parts together in the software. From there, I kept tweaking the part models that represented those that I did not already have in order to assure that they appeared as shown in the photographs, but more importantly, to allow the entire virtual lift assembly to not only work within, but to slightly surpass the Category I working parameters where possible. When I was satisfied, and once I had created a full set of engineering drawings from my models, I contracted with a local machine shop to start machining parts that I needed in order to complete a lift for the back of my truck.
